I am going to have to reconsider performing any loan signings for Mortgage Connect. Today, I received this email notification.
"Dear Valued Partner:
The Mortgage Connect closing packages will now include the Signing Agent Errors & Omissions document. The document will allow Mortgage Connect to make updates to documents (outside of the acknowledgment(s)). Notification will be sent to all notaries advising that a change was made based on this document rather than contacting you for permission." Here’s an example of the copy of the document in question:
“Signing Agent Errors & Omissions Document”
"Prepared by: Mortgage Connect,
Borrower(s): Jane Doe Property
Address: 1234 Miller Street,
Coraopolis, PA 15108 Loan Number: 012345678
Order Number: 3333111
SIGNING AGENT ERROR AND OMISSIONS / COMPLIANCE AGREEMENT
The undersigned Signing Agent or Agents for and in consideration of the above-referenced Lender funding the closing of this loan agrees, if requested by the Lender or Closing Agent for the Lender, to fully cooperate and adjust for clerical errors, any or all loan closing documentation if deemed necessary or desirable in the reasonable discretion of the Lender or Closing Agent.
The undersigned Signing Agent or Agents agree to comply with all above noted requests by the above-referenced Lender/Closing Agent within 30 days from the date of mailing of said requests. Signing Agent or Agents agree to assume all costs including, by way of illustration and not limitation, actual expenses, legal fees and marketing losses for failing to comply with correction requests in the above noted time period.
The undersigned Signing Agent or Agents further grant Mortgage Connect, LP as the settlement agent or their designee and, or LENDERNAME as lender, authorization to correct all minor typographical or clerical errors including initials and, or dates discovered in any or all of the closing documentation required to be completed by the undersigned at settlement.
In the event this Agreement is exercised, the undersigned will be notified, and if requested by lender or borrower, will receive a copy of the document corrected on their behalf.
This Agreement may not be used to modify any terms of the loan and, or security instrument. This Agreement shall automatically terminate 180 days from the date of recording of the undersigned’s mortgage loan.
DATED effective this ___________ day of
(Signing Agent) _____________________
(Signing Agent) _____________________"
I am not comfortable allowing any company to make corrections to documents that has my signature or notarized without reviewing them first.
That isn’t flying with me and I will not sign it. Several of us have had a discussion on that document today and it would not be in compliance with the state ORC.

A great lesson for brand new notary signing agents who are reading this forum – just because your hiring company is asking you to sign or to do something, doesn’t necessarily mean it is ethical or legal. And it is our duty to decline unlawful requests.
(And I am glad to hear the company eventually rescinded the request.)
